Dayton Superior Corp. Posts Record Third Quarter

Dayton Superior Corp., the leading North American provider of specialized products for the non-residential concrete construction industry and the largest concrete forming and shoring rental company serving the domestic, non-residential construction market, last week reported its highest third quarter net income in nine years as well as record third quarter operating earnings.

Net sales for the company were $136 million, up 4 percent year over year, while gross profit jumped 22 percent to $48 million, reflecting gains in pricing and ongoing cost improvement programs.

Sales of Dayton Superior’s concrete construction-related products increased 4 percent to $117 million, stemming from higher selling prices, partially offset by lower unit volume. Equipment rental revenues increased 4 percent to $15 million, a hike driven by higher rental rates. Revenues from sales of used rental equipment declined slightly.

Rental gross profit was $7 million, or 48 percent of rental revenue, compared with $6 million or 40 percent of rental revenue in the third quarter of 2007.

“The operational and organizational improvements made in this difficult market environment are significant,” said Eric Zimmerman, president and CEO. “All facets of our organization contributed to our third quarter success. Our marketing and sales disciplines, manufacturing productivity, distribution center controls and new product sales were all key to our improved financial performance. In light of the non-residential construction challenges in most regions, and the continued tight credit markets, we are pleased with our results through September.”

Dayton Superior Corp., based in Dayton, Ohio, is No. 30 on the RER 100.
